Market Commentary: The Goldilocks Jobs Report

The December payroll report was yet another upside surprise. Monthly payrolls rose by 223,000, above expectations for a 200,000 gain. As Fed Chair Jerome Powell has noted, the economy needs to create about 100,000 jobs a month to keep up with population growth. That’s less than half the cur …
